Supermicro H14SST-G memory upgrade

This 576GB kit delivers six 96GB DDR5 RDIMM modules built for the Supermicro H14SST-G motherboard. Registered ECC architecture ensures full-capacity recognition across every populated slot while correcting single-bit errors on the fly. System administrators expanding virtualization hosts or database clusters get the exact rank, voltage and timing the board's memory controller expects.

1.10V registered DDR5 thermals and power

Each module operates at 1.10V without a heat spreader, relying on server chassis airflow for cooling. Registered buffering reduces electrical load on the memory controller so all six slots run at the rated 4800MHz speed without signal degradation. The low-voltage DDR5 design keeps power draw predictable under sustained enterprise workloads.

Replaces partial or mismatched DIMM sets

Upgrading from a smaller-capacity kit or mixed-rank modules eliminates population-rule conflicts that limit usable memory. The jump is worth it when your workload exceeds the current installed capacity and the motherboard manual confirms support for six 2Rx4 Registered DIMMs at full speed. Buyers needing UDIMM, SODIMM or non-ECC memory cannot use this kit.

Vragen over dit artikel

How do I install the six 96GB DDR5 4800 RDIMMs into the Supermicro H14SST-G, and which slot order does the manual require?

Power down, open the chassis, and insert each 288-pin module into the exact DIMM sequence shown in the H14SST-G manual; the registered design only operates at full 576GB capacity when populated in that order.

What ongoing maintenance or replacement will the 2Rx4 ECC registered kit need during its service life?

No scheduled maintenance is required; ECC corrects single-bit errors automatically, and a module is only replaced if the system logs uncorrectable errors or a DIMM fails POST.

What is the first limit reached when the 576GB kit runs sustained workloads at 4800MHz CL40 1.1V?

The memory controller’s maximum supported capacity and rank-per-channel limit is reached first; exceeding the board’s approved population rules prevents boot or forces down-clocking.
